Blueberry Cottage Cheese Muffins

Deliciously Fluffy Blueberry Cottage Cheese Muffins Recipe

These Blueberry Cottage Cheese Muffins are a healthy, protein-packed breakfast that satisfies your sweet tooth.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ings: 12 muffins
Course: Breakfast
Calories: 130

Ingredients
  

For the Batter
  • 1 cup cottage cheese a creamy base that adds a delightful protein boost
  • 1 cup rolled oats provides fiber and texture
  • 2 large eggs binds the ingredients together
  • 1 tablespoon honey naturally sweetens the muffins; use maple syrup for a vegan option
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ract adds warmth and depth
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der helps the muffins rise
  • 0.5 teaspoon baking soda works with baking powder for fluffiness
  • 0.25 teaspoon salt balances the sweetness
For the Blueberries
  • 1 cup blueberries fresh or frozen, delivers flavor

Equipment

  • muffin tin
  • Mixing Bowl
  • Whisk
  • Spatula
  • ice cream scoop

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and prepare muffin tin with liners or spray.
  2. In a large bowl, mix cottage cheese, rolled oats, eggs, honey, and vanilla until smooth.
  3. Add baking powder, baking soda, and salt; stir gently to combine.
  4. Fold in the blueberries carefully to keep them intact.
  5. Fill each muffin cup about ¾ full with batter.
  6. Bake for approximately 20 minutes until golden brown and a toothpick comes out clean.
  7. Cool for 5 minutes, then transfer muffins to a wire rack.

Notes

For best results, use fresh ingredients and avoid overmixing. Muffins can be stored at room temperature or frozen for longer shelf life.
